Thursday, March 09, 2006

Noah's Ark

From WorldNetDaily

Labeled the Ararat Annomaly and located on the northwest corner of Mt. Ararat, this digital picture has raised interest as to whether there could be proof of the story in Genesis. The measuments fit the 6:1 ratio described in the Bible.

The associate professor in paralegal studies at the University of Richmond, Porcher Taylor, is lobbying the intelligence community to release more detailed pictures of the site, being Turkey will not allow any scientific expeditions access to the site.

